begin process at 2012 05 30 10:41:39
  Trouver un code source :
 
dans
 
Accueil > Forum > 

C++ & C++ .NET

 > 

Windows

 > 

ActiveX / COM

 > 

utiliser un dll non .net dans un projet VS C++ 2005


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

utiliser un dll non .net dans un projet VS C++ 2005

samedi 6 janvier 2007 à 12:03:08 | utiliser un dll non .net dans un projet VS C++ 2005

dodz

Salut,
au fait j'ai un probleme lié à l'utilisation d'un dll non .Net dans un projet de Visual Studio  C++ 2005.
J'ai reçu un .h et le dll ainsi que le .lib d'une librairie que je dois utiliser dans mon projet.
Moi je croyais au depart qu'il suffisait de copier tous les fichiers de la librairie dans le repertoire de mon projet et d'utiliser l'instruction #include "madll.h" dans mon projet pour arriver à utiliser les fonctions de la librairie dans mon projet.Mais à mon etonnement ça ne marche pas.
J'ai voulu ajouter la dll comme une reference au projet mais il m'envoie un message d'erreur "il ne s'agit ni d'un Assembly.Net ni d'un controle ActiveX inscrit" donc ça ne passe pas non plus.
J'ai cherché sur le Net mais j'ai rien trouvé qui puisse m'aider vraiment.

Je ne sais pas si quelqu'un a deja resolu ce type de problemes et comment est il parvenu.
J'ai vraiment besoin de votre aide.
Merci d'avance.
samedi 6 janvier 2007 à 14:15:35 | Re : utiliser un dll non .net dans un projet VS C++ 2005

BruNews

Administrateur CodeS-SourceS
Avant de vouloir faire un projet mixte C/C++ et .net, il faut apprendre C/C++ natif correctement.
Va voir dans les nombreuses sources sur cppfrance (miennes ou autres) comment on utilise une dll (une vraie, pas un ActiveX).
Richter est ici:
http://brunews.com/brunews/download/JR4.zip
http://brunews.com/brunews/download/JR4Sources.zip

ciao...
BruNews, MVP VC++


Cette discussion est classée dans : net, projet, dll, utiliser, librairie


Répondre à ce message

Sujets en rapport avec ce message

probleme de librairie [ par zincben ] Bonjour, je travaille sur le portage d'une appli 16bits en 32bits. et j'ai un petit souci.J'ai fait des modifs pour la passer en 32b qui sont en princ Comment integrer une dll dans un exe avec .net [ par youpiyoyo ] comment le titre le dit j'aurai besoin d'integrer une dll, dans mon exe (projet), pour eviter une dépendance lors de l'execution.tout ceci est avec vi Utiliser une DLL avec une interface en C [ par TheRobot ] Bonjour, Je developpe une application en VB.net et je voudrais utiliser une dll avec une interface C.A priori ce n'est pas possible car il n'y a pas d je veux utiliser une dll dans un projet vc++ sachant que je ne dispose que du .dll et du .h mais pas de .lib [ par bissbiss ] j'ai envis d'utilser pqsql.dll qui est une ddl pour gerer une connexion avec une base de données postgresql. comment faire?? Pb d'integration de dll [ par mrous ] Bonjour,je dois utiliser dans un logiciel une DLL généré à partir de Matlab. La fonction à utiliser se trouve dans un .lib, un .h et un .dll.J'ai vu s Comment faire un "SIMPLE" projet en C non .NET non manage non C++ avec VS2003 [ par laurent4x4x ] Bonjour à tous,voilà tout est dit dans le titre ...je ne fais pas de c++ et pas de c# non plusJe suis resté sur  Java  ;-)J'ai besoin de faire un simp utilisation DLL .NET en C++ [ par thmatew ] Bonjour amis programmeurs,J'ai un petit souci : comme le dit l'objet, je dois utiliser une dll .NET en C++, j'arrive à intégrer la dll à mon projet, j utilisation d'une dll.net en C [ par thmatew ] Bonjour a tous,Voila mon souci, j'ai besoin d'intégrer une dll.NET en C, j'aimerais savoir comment faire pour utiliser cette dll???!!!!j'utilise Visua utilisation d'une DLL perso sous Borland C++ [ par thmatew ] Salut a tous,Je vous écrit car j'ai un gros souci : je n'arrive pas à utiliser une DLL .NET que j'ai creée, elle fonctionne parfaitement avec Visual S Création d'une librairie. [ par thandesyndicate ] Bonjour!J'ai un projet sous Visual C++ qui a été créé automatiquement par une application. Je dois utiliser les fonctions contenues dans ce projet dan


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 1,544 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ales